Jhiriya - Simga, Balodabazar-Bhatapara
Jhiriya is a village situated in the Simga tehsil of Balodabazar-Bhatapara district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 10 km from Simga and around 55 km from Raipur. Jhiriya village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Jhiriya is 443526. The village covers a total geographical area of 610.51 hectares and falls under the 493101 pincode. Simga is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.
Jhiriya village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Baloda bazar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Raipur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Jhiriya
According to the 2011 Census, Jhiriya village had a total population of 1,440 people, including 723 males and 717 females, living in 297 households. The sex ratio was 992 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 72.62%, with male literacy at 83.47% and female literacy at 61.87%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 28,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 587.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,440 | 723 | 717 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 224 | 118 | 106 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 28 | 7 | 21 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 587 | 296 | 291 |
| Literate Population | 883 | 505 | 378 |
| Illiterate Population | 557 | 218 | 339 |

Transport and Connectivity of Jhiriya
Jhiriya is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 1-2 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Ibhe, while the nearest airport is Raipur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 40.6 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within NA |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Simga to Jhiriya is about 10 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Raipur to Jhiriya is about 55 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.6 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
